The Strategic Navigator: Unveiling the Vital Role of the Chief Strategy Officer

In the intricate tapestry of corporate leadership, one role stands out as a guiding force amidst uncertainty – the Chief Strategy Officer (CSO). Tasked with orchestrating long-term vision and navigating complex business landscapes, the CSO plays a pivotal role in driving organizational success and sustainability.

Traditionally, strategic planning was delegated across various departments, often lacking cohesive direction. However, as businesses face relentless disruption and globalization, the need for a dedicated strategist at the C-suite level has become apparent. Enter the CSO, a visionary leader entrusted with crafting the roadmap for organizational growth and adaptation.
